Table 1.

Heritability estimates for different drugs of abuse§

Phenotype Heritability estimates
Smoking
 Persistence 28 – 84%
 Cigarette consumption 45 – 86%
 Nicotine dependence 31 – 75%
 Nicotine withdrawal symptoms 26 – 48%
 Smoking cessation 50 – 58%
Alcoholism
 Alcohol abuse/dependence 50 – 70%
 Consumption levels 45 – 58%
 Problem drinking 8 – 50%
Opiates/Heroin
 Abuse and/or dependence 43 – 60%
Sedatives
 Abuse and/or dependence 29 – 58%
Psychostimulants
 Abuse and/or dependence 42 – 74%
